Output d0925681e3cf0626944053963ae97409a5df41a000e38ef93897c78f5e7021ab:113

value
128314158
script pubkey
OP_0 OP_PUSHBYTES_20 c0421b83e451e4a8c1e14b8a4781e57800e42dc9
address
bc1qcppphqly28j23s0pfw9y0q090qqwgtwfl9pkka
transaction
d0925681e3cf0626944053963ae97409a5df41a000e38ef93897c78f5e7021ab
spent
true